A new project on crystalline defect science maned “singularity project” has started from the fisical year 2016. Traditionally, any disorders found in crystals have been regarded as structural defects that ought to be eliminated from the materials. However, the singularity project is trying to introduce a Copernican revolution in this notion: it aims to focus on imperfect crystals which contain intentionally introduced defects. Furthermore, we try to fabricate functional electronic devices that cannot be achieved with conventional perfect crystals by having these devices take advantage of the versatile physical properties of defects. In this volume, several members of the singularity project show the newst results on widegap semiconductors, which are the exellect materias to test our new idea on crystalline defects.
